We welcomed Rex Ridenoure back to the show to provide us with a look at his 45 year public and private sector space career in terms of what trends and developments were happening that matched his space work experience with projects and engineering.  For more than half our program, Rex took us through his career year by year, company by company, project by project, while all the time telling us what was happening in a parallel timeline track matching his career year by year.  For purposes of this summary, I won't review his actual timeline discussion because not only will you hear it in the program, most of it Rex included with a revised bio on The Space Show website.  You can find his bio and the timeline here:  https://www.thespaceshow.com/guest/rex-ridenoure.  Once again refer to the tags for the topics discussed in addition to timeline discussions.  The tags an be found below:

Tags:  Rex Ridenoure, 45 year space industry career, Rex career events & timing with key space development events, Rex's career timeline as a on his bio page, Rex career beginnings and early project associations, Rex as a "gray beard," Rex on his cislunar and LEO perspective, China at the start of his career, China space now, nuclear propulsion, SSP, intergalactic team development, commercial space development for Rex, Starship, Rex with early AI and robotics.

After Rex finished his career timeline, we took listener questions about his work plus several listeners wanted to pick his brain about current events such as Starship, SLS, China and their space program and momentum, SSP plausibility and economics, the Space Force plus a few others.  He even got a question on nuclear propulsion though the government's attempt to develop the nuclear rocket took place before Rex started to work in the space industry.  During this latter part of the show, Rex shared many of his space industry opinions with us, including going forward as Rex has not retired.
